I have been buying and selling on Ebay for just over a year now and I am constantly amazed at not only the selection of items on offer but also the fact that no matter what you are selling there is someone on this planet who seems to want it. I have sold CD's to Lithuania, model cars to Japan, movie posters to Canada, DVD's to someone 2 miles from me. If more than one person wants what you've got the bids can reach amazing amounts. I have sold a few items for over £100 UK pounds that I had expected to fetch about £15. Some items have been looked at a few hundred times during the course of the auction. The same is true if you are buying things. If you collect something obscure there is almost certainly someone else collecting or selling the same items. It is this sense of community which in many ways helps and the feedback system keeps both buyers and sellers legitimate and trustworthy as they know that they have a valuable reputation at stske. A few tips if you're selling. Don't start your asking price too high (get bidders in early and you are more likely to start a bidding war), be prepared to answer some strange questions on the items you are selling, be reliable and prompt at all times, include a picture of the item, buy a few things first to get a feel of the system and also to get some feedback beside your name. If bidding, leave your bid as late as possible to avoid getting outbid, this also allows you to avoid unnecessary impulse purchases and can save you money in the long run, also send your payment off promptly. Overall I highly recommend this site not only for the potential for making money and savings, but also the amazing choice of over 4 million items for sale at any one time. The key to any auction site is momentum (the more choice, the more users so more choice and so on) and this is the only auction site that has it...
